I have a double oven, range that both the ovens are not reaching temperature. It has nine gas burners on top, and, the ovens are electric elements. Elements are getting 220 volts. Any thoughts on what the problem may be? I need the service manual before I tear into this one.

If the Elements are getting 220v, they'd be getting hot, unless they're bad.

How are you measuring 220v ?

either a problem with the Thermal Fuses on the back wall of both Ovens

(self-clean used lately ?) :nono:

click on picture

Thermal-Fuse-9759242-00757521.jpg

OR

a problem with (red) L2 line power
